Etienne Charles Le Guay


Le Guay, Etienne Charles
(1762 Sèvres - 1846 Paris)
Le Guay was the son of the porcelain painter Etienne Henri and studied under Vien in Paris. Between 1795 and 1819 he exhibited his works - miniatures, porcelain paintings and paintings with mythological scenes - at different Salons in Paris. From 1778 to 1785 he worked as painter at Sèvres and became later on director of the porcelain manufacture Dihl & Guérhard. Between 1808 and 1840 he painted again at Sèvres. All his three wives were students of him.
